The Evolution of Fluid Dynamics & Pressure Regulation

Modern commercial plumbing and HVAC distribution systems run on precise hydraulic pressure management. Fluctuations in municipal mainline supply lines can cause structural damage to building infrastructure, accelerate pipeline fatigue, and compromise water heaters, boilers, and heating systems. As a leading ODM Diaphragm Pressure Regulator Manufacturer, Yuhuan Yongda Fluid Control Co., Ltd. addresses these challenges by developing smart, robust valve components designed to withstand dynamic high-pressure environments.

Traditional piston-operated pressure reducing valves are prone to dynamic seal wear and mineral scaling. Diaphragm-based mechanisms isolate control elements from water flow path zones, eliminating friction-related stick-slip and ensuring precise downstream regulation. Whether in European district heating networks, North American safe drinking systems, or East Asian skyscraper zoned lines, diaphragm regulators provide the essential reliability required by modern HVAC engineering standards.

Engineering Principles of Diaphragm Pressure Regulators

A closer look at the physics of flow control, material selection, and structural optimization that power our global ODM distribution networks.

Hydraulic Mechanics

By balancing inlet line pressure against an adjustable, spring-loaded elastomeric diaphragm, our valves dynamically adjust their flow orifices. This maintains a steady preset downstream pressure regardless of upstream inlet surges, preventing water hammer damage and reducing overall fluid turbulence.

Custom Metallurgy

We work with DZR (Dezincification Resistant) lead-free brass alloys, standard low-lead brass, and premium stainless steel. Each alloy is optimized for corrosion resistance, tensile strength, and compliance with NSF/ANSI 61 and CE drinking water standards.

Elastomeric Durability

The core diaphragm uses EPDM or FKM reinforced with synthetic fiber meshes. This material choice enables the valve to withstand temperature variations from -20°C to 120°C, high burst pressures, and chemical additives used in industrial municipal water loops.

Regional Technical Specifications & Zoned Applications

Developing customizable diaphragm systems designed for the pressure standards, plumbing connections, and water qualities of different global regions.

North America

Focusing on lead-free compliance, municipal pressure reducing systems, and compatibility with local PEX piping standards.

  • NSF/ANSI 61 & NSF 372 lead-free brass.
  • Direct NPT thread, PEX crimp, and push-fit connections.
  • Designed for high inlet pressure drops (150 PSI down to 50 PSI).

Europe

Prioritizing energy efficiency, district heating hydronics, and hot water recirculation loops.

  • EN 12165 CW617N / CW602N DZR brass alloys.
  • CE certified manifolds and automatic air vents.
  • Compatibility with ISO parallel (G) and tapered (R) threads.

Asia-Pacific

Addressing high-pressure zoning demands in high-rise buildings and localized HVAC heating systems.

  • High PN25 pressure-rated bodies.
  • Integrated water filters (similar to Y9021 models) for sediment-heavy networks.
  • Modulating bypass valves to protect zoning circuits.

Technological Innovations & Next-Gen Systems

How we are preparing our pressure regulation systems for smart buildings, sustainable manufacturing, and IoT automation.

IoT Zoned Balancing Valves

We are integrating digital actuators and electronic pressure transducers with diaphragm mechanics. These smart valves communicate with building automation networks via Modbus or BACnet, reporting real-time flow and pressure data, allowing facilities managers to optimize pump speeds and reduce energy use.

Lead-Free Metallurgy & Ecology

To keep pace with tightening environmental standards in North America and Western Europe, we are expanding our production of bismuth- and silicon-based lead-free brasses. These alloys maintain the machinability and corrosion resistance of traditional brass while complying with modern environmental regulations.

Why choose a diaphragm pressure regulator over a piston design?

Diaphragm regulators utilize a flexible elastomeric diaphragm to control internal orifices, separating the control mechanism from the fluid flow. This design reduces friction, wear, and mineral buildup compared to piston-type valves with O-rings, providing faster response times and improved reliability in low-pressure drop systems.

Can these valves handle glycol mixtures in HVAC heating loops?

Yes. Our reinforced EPDM and FKM diaphragms, along with our DZR brass housings, are chemically compatible with water-glycol mixtures up to 50% concentration, ensuring reliable performance in closed-loop radiant heating and air-source heat pump circuits.
